a defensive tackle picks up the 0.5kg football to a height of 0.8m in 0.25s .... 1.calculate the work done 2.calculate the power

generated
Physics
1 answer:
IrinaVladis [17]4 years ago
7 0
1).  The work done is the potential energy the football has after it is raised.

Weight of the football = (Mass) x (gravity) = (0.5) x (9.8) = 4.9 newtons

Work= (force) x (distance) = (4.9 newtons) x (0.8 meter) = <em>3.92 joules</em>

2). Power = (work) / (time)  (You know this from the car problem.)

Power = (3.92 joules) / 0.25 s) = 15.68 joules per second = <em>15.68 watts</em>.

A children's roller coaster is released from the top of a track. If its maximum speed at ground level is 3 m/s, find the height
san4es73 [151]

Answer:

h = 0.46 m

Explanation:

According to the law of conservation of energy:

Potential Energy Lost by Roller Coaster = Kinetic Energy Gained by Roller Coaster

mgh = \frac{1}{2}mv^2\\\\2gh = v^2\\\\h = \frac{v^2}{2g}

where,

h = height = ?

v = speed at bottom = 3 m/s

g = acceleration due to gravity = 9.81 m/s²

Therefore,

h = \frac{(3\ m/s)^2}{(2)(9.81\ m/s^2)}

<u>h = 0.46 m</u>
